Munich Old Town coach stops and waiting locations
Use Old Town stops for boarding and alighting
Munich provides arrival and departure zones around the Altstadtring so coach passengers can reach the Old Town. The city explicitly distinguishes these stops from parking: coaches cannot be left there throughout the visit. Its guidance points to the central coach parking facility on Hansastraße for waiting. The driver should check current availability and conditions before the journey.
Check the vehicle and the day’s access conditions
Some Old Town stopping areas are within Munich’s environmental zone. Ask the operator to check the assigned vehicle’s eligibility and the route for the actual travel date. For a conference or large event, provide the organiser’s transport instructions as well as the venue address. A general visitor entrance may be different from the location used by a coach group.

Will our Munich coach stay at the Old Town drop-off?
The city’s Old Town arrival and departure zones are not long-stay parking. Ask for a separate waiting arrangement and a precise return pickup, especially if passengers need extra time to walk back or board.
